    Apr 28, 2024 · The Hemichordates, or Acorn Worms and Pterobranchs are a small phylum of worm-shaped marine animals that were once considered to be a part of the Chordates but are now considered to be related to the Echinoderms. The larvae of some hemichordates look very much like those of some echinoderms. There are up to 300 species of Hemichordates.
